CVE-2013-6712: The scan function in ext/date/lib/parse_iso_intervals.c in PHP through 5.5.6 does not properly restrict cre...

The scan function in ext/date/lib/parse_iso_intervals.c in PHP through 5.5.6 does not properly restrict creation of DateInterval objects, which might allow remote attackers to cause a denial of service (heap-based buffer over-read) via a crafted interval specification.

This is an old PHP denial-of-service flaw. PHP through 5.5.6 could mishandle specially crafted interval strings when creating DateInterval objects, leading to a heap-based buffer over-read and potential service disruption. Exposure is most likely in legacy PHP deployments at or below 5.5.6, especially code paths that accept user-controlled interval specifications and pass them into DateInterval parsing. Prioritize remediation for internet-facing or business-critical legacy PHP services. This appears to be a denial-of-service risk rather than data theft, but unsupported PHP versions also indicate broader security debt. Mitigation focus: Identify systems running PHP through 5.5.6 or vendor-packaged equivalents.; Apply the relevant PHP or operating system vendor security update.; Check Debian, Ubuntu, Red Hat, openSUSE, Apple, and HP advisories for package-specific guidance..
